Tanariri Music Awards Festival and Awards (National Level)
The scheme "Tanariri Music Awards Festival and Awards (National Level)" aims to promote and honor women’s contributions to Indian classical music by recognizing two outstanding female artistes with a cash award of ₹5,00,000, a shawl, and a certificate at a national-level event.
About the Tanariri Music Awards Festival and Awards (National Level) Scheme
The scheme "Tanariri Music Awards Festival and Awards (National Level)" by the Sports, Youth and Cultural Activities Department, Government of Gujarat, aims to commemorate the legacy of legendary musical artistes Beldi Tana and Riri and promote the cultural heritage of Indian classical music by honoring two exceptional female artistes from across the country. These artists are felicitated at a prestigious national-level award ceremony held at Vadnagar, Gujarat, with a cash prize of ₹5,00,000, a shawl, and a certificate each.

Benefits
- Cash Prize: Each of the two selected female artists is awarded a cash prize of ₹5,00,000/-.- Other Benefit: In addition to the monetary award, recipients receive a shawl and a certificate recognizing their contribution.
<br>
Eligibility Criteria
- The applicant must be a resident of India.
- The applicant must be a female artiste in the field of Indian classical music.
- The applicant must have made notable contributions to classical music and demonstrated a distinguished record of achievement.
<br>
How to Apply for Tanariri Music Awards Festival and Awards (National Level)
Application mode: Offline
Step 1: The interested applicant should download the prescribed format of the application form.
Step 2: In the application form, provide all the mandatory details, and attach copies of all the mandatory documents (self-attested, if required).
Step 3: Submit the duly filled and signed application form along with the supporting documents to the Sangeet Natak Academy.
Step 4: Request a receipt or acknowledgement from the concerned authority to whom the application has been submitted.
